Section 40B(1) in The Factories Act, 1948

(1)In every factory,—
(i)wherein one thousand or more workers are ordinarily employed, or
(ii)wherein, in the opinion of the State Government, any manufacturing process or operation is carried on, which process or operation involves any risk of bodily injury, poisoning or disease, or any other hazard to health, to the persons employed in the factory,
the occupier shall, if so, required by the State Government by notification in the Official Gazette, employ such number of Safety Officers as may be specified in that notification.
